科创营编程思维是什么
-
编程思维是一种问题解决的思维方式,它适用于计算机编程领域。编程思维不仅仅是指如何编写代码,更是指如何将问题拆解、抽象和建模,以及如何设计和实现解决方案。
首先,编程思维注重问题的拆解。在面对一个复杂的问题时,编程思维会将其分解为更小、更简单的子问题,以便更好地理解和解决。这种拆解能力可以帮助开发者将复杂的任务转化为一系列更易于管理和解决的子任务。
其次,编程思维强调抽象和建模。编程思维能够从真实世界中抽象出关键的概念和模式,并将其转换为编程语言所能理解和处理的形式。通过抽象和建模,开发者可以更好地理解问题的本质,并能够将其转化为清晰、可操作的代码。
另外,编程思维还重视算法和逻辑的设计。在编程中,算法是一系列步骤的有序集合,用于解决特定问题或执行特定任务。编程思维能够帮助开发者设计高效、优雅的算法,并利用逻辑思维来解决各种问题。
最后,编程思维强调问题解决的能力。通过运用编程思维,开发者可以更好地解决问题、优化任务执行,并构建出高质量的软件和系统。编程思维不仅仅是为了编写代码,更是为了培养解决问题的能力和思维方式。
总结来说,编程思维是一种通过问题拆解、抽象建模、算法设计和解决能力来解决问题的思维方式。它能够帮助开发者更好地理解和解决复杂的问题,并构建出高效、可靠的软件和系统。在科创营中,学习和培养编程思维对于提升学习者的创造力和解决问题的能力具有重要作用。
1年前 -
科创营编程思维是指在科创营教育活动中培养和发展学生的计算机编程思维能力。编程思维是一种系统的思考方式,可以让人们将复杂的问题分解成若干个简单的步骤,并通过编写代码来解决问题。科创营编程思维的核心目标是培养学生的创新意识、解决问题的能力和协作精神。
-
创新意识:科创营编程思维将学生引导到面对问题时采取积极的解决方法,培养他们独立思考、勇于尝试和创新的品质。在编程过程中,学生需要不断学习新的编程语言和技能,解决问题的过程中不断试错并改进。
-
解决问题的能力:编程思维能够培养学生遇到问题时的分析和解决问题的能力。通过将复杂的问题分解为一系列简单的步骤,学生可以逐步解决问题,找到最佳的解决方案。编程思维能够帮助学生培养逻辑思考和抽象思维的能力,使他们能够应用于其他学科和现实生活中的问题。
-
协作精神:科创营编程思维注重培养学生的团队合作和协作能力。编程是一个团队协作的过程,学生需要与他人合作解决问题,共同完成项目。在编程思维的培养中,学生需要学会与他人合作,分享想法和知识,并学会倾听他人的意见和建议。
-
创造力和想象力:编程思维能够激发学生的创造力和想象力。学生可以通过编码创造出自己的想法,并将其转化为现实。通过编程思维的培养,学生可以培养自己的创造力和想象力,创造出新颖、独特的项目。
-
提高问题解决能力:使用编程思维,学生不仅能够解决计算机程序中的问题,还能够应用到其他领域。编程思维能够帮助学生提高解决问题的能力,培养他们批判性和创造性的思考能力,在遇到困难时能够找到多种方法解决问题。
综上所述,科创营编程思维是一种培养学生计算机编程思维能力的教育方法,通过培养创新意识、解决问题的能力、协作精神、创造力和想象力,以及提高问题解决能力,帮助学生更好地应对现实生活和未来工作中的挑战。
1年前 -
-
科创营编程思维是一种培养学生创新能力和解决问题能力的教育方法。它是通过教授学生计算机编程和相关技术的训练,培养学生的逻辑思维、创造力、系统思维和团队合作等能力。编程思维注重培养学生的逻辑思维方式,通过编程语言的学习和实践,让学生能够使用计算机代码描述问题、设计解决方案,并善于分析和解决各种问题。科创营编程思维不仅仅是为了学习编程,更是为了培养学生的创新能力和解决问题能力,使他们能够在新的技术和信息环境下,更好地适应和应用。
科创营编程思维的主要操作流程包括以下几个阶段:
1.了解编程基础知识:学习编程语言基础知识,了解编程的基本概念、语法规则和逻辑结构等。可以通过学校教授的编程课程、在线教育平台或编程培训机构等进行学习。
2.掌握编程技能:通过编程练习和项目实践,掌握编程技巧和解决问题的方法。学生需要运用所学的知识,编写程序解决各种实际问题,培养编程的思维方式和技能。
3.培养创新思维:学生在掌握基础知识和技能的基础上,开始进行更复杂的编程项目,培养学生的创新思维。通过设计和实现创意项目,培养学生的创造力和解决问题的能力。这可以通过组织编程竞赛、参与科学实验项目或个人创新项目等方式来实现。
4.团队合作能力:科创营编程思维也注重培养学生的团队合作能力。学生可以参与团队项目,与其他成员合作完成任务,通过合作与交流来提高解决问题的效率和质量。同时,团队合作也能够培养学生的沟通能力和领导能力。
5.实践和应用:通过将所学的编程和创新思维应用到实际问题中,提升学生的实际应用能力。这可以通过参与科技创新竞赛、开发应用软件、参与社区服务等方式来实现。
在科创营编程思维中,学生将通过不断地学习和实践,培养并发展逻辑思维、创造力和解决问题能力。这种方法能够激发学生的学习兴趣和动力,提高学生在技术领域的竞争力,并为他们未来的学习和工作打下坚实的基础。
1年前